Elimination and Control of δ Ferrite in M50NiL Bearing Steel

open access: yesAdvances in Materials Science and Engineering, Volume 2022, Issue 1, 2022., 2022
In this study, the effects of the annealing temperature and holding time on the δ ferrite content in M50NiL bearing steel are evaluated. The results indicate that when the temperature increases from 900°C to 1200°C, the δ ferrite content increases as a result of the increase in the Cr equivalent in the matrix, which decreases the stability of austenite

Tempering microstructure and mechanical properties of pipeline steel X80

open access: yesTransactions of Nonferrous Metals Society of China, 2009
The tempering microstructure and mechanical properties of X80 steel used for heating-bent pipe were analyzed. The results show that the microstructure of X80 steel tempered at 550 ℃ and 600 ℃ is bainitic ferrite (BF)+granular bainite (GB), and partial ferrite laths in BF merge and broaden.
